		<description>As it happens, I suspect I was identified as a &quot;Druggie Writer&quot; many years ago (when I edited a zine extolling the virtues of a harm-reduction approach to recreational drug use and received occasional visits from the police as a result), so the horse has already bolted on that one. A few months back I published &lt;a href=&quot;http://numero57.net/?p=186&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ot;&gt;a short piece&lt;/a&gt; on my blog regarding the myth of stronger cannabis.

And it is a myth. In reality, aside from anecdotal evidence such as your own experience*, there&#039;s no statistical evidence that cannabis has gotten stronger since the early 1970s when the first studies were carried out.


* Even the anecdotal evidence is kind of dubious. I too have noticed that over the years, the cannabis I&#039;ve been smoking is stronger and better quality (less adulterants). But I suspect that&#039;s down to a number of factors, one of which, I admit, is the greater availability of quality weed as opposed to soap-bar hash (the Moroccan trucker&#039;s arse brand). But just as important is the fact that these days I can afford to buy an ounce of quality weed when I want, whereas 15 years ago, I was looking for the cheapest teenth available in North London. These days I seek quality over cheapness.</description>
